以文本方式查看主题 - Foxtable(狐表) (http://foxtable.net/bbs/index.asp) -- 专家坐堂 (http://foxtable.net/bbs/list.asp?boardid=2) ---- 搜索逻辑值 (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=47292) |
-- 作者:发财 -- 发布时间:2014/3/7 16:42:00 -- 搜索逻辑值 怎么搜索关联数据表的逻辑值是否存在true,例如搜索5条,是否有一条或多条是true? |
-- 作者:发财 -- 发布时间:2014/3/7 16:42:00 -- 求专家给我代码,多谢! |
-- 作者:Bin -- 发布时间:2014/3/7 16:50:00 -- 利用Compute 查找 dim c as integer = datatables("XX").Compute("count(逻辑列)","逻辑列=true") |
-- 作者:发财 -- 发布时间:2014/3/7 17:03:00 -- 查找关联表用datatables("XX")好像不行?要怎么改? |
-- 作者:Bin -- 发布时间:2014/3/7 17:04:00 -- 改成你要搜索的表名啊. |
-- 作者:发财 -- 发布时间:2014/3/7 17:12:00 -- 已改成"收购.销售",不要这样,我不是用"XX". |
-- 作者:Bin -- 发布时间:2014/3/7 17:15:00 -- 直接用子表名 多增加一个条件 dim c as integer = datatables("XX").Compute("count(逻辑列)","逻辑列=true and 关联列=\'" & tables("父表名").current("关联列") & "\'")
|
-- 作者:发财 -- 发布时间:2014/3/7 17:16:00 -- 主表搜索关联表是否存在逻辑值true,但输入"收购.销售",提示错误? |
-- 作者:Bin -- 发布时间:2014/3/7 17:17:00 -- 请看7楼 |